The 2008 financial crisis showed us how regional events can have massive global consequences. Understanding financial decision-making, risk management and the behaviour of global financial markets has never been so important.

YouÕll develop an international perspective from the first semester, with a module on the world economy. YouÕll cover macroeconomics and microeconomics, and learn to apply quantitative techniques. YouÕll also study financial topics such as international finance and international trade.

With a wide choice of modules in the third year, you can direct your studies to your interests or career goals, from quantitative methods in finance to corporate strategy and the management of technology.
